🛠️ Crucial Setup Tips

  1. 1
    Clear the floor: Remove loose cords, tassels, and small objects that can wrap around the brush roll.
  2. 2
    Charge: Allow the battery to charge fully to 100% before its first cleaning run to calibrate battery capacity logs.
⚠️

The Most Common First-Week Mistake

Neglecting to clean the brush roll and sensors. Hair wraps tightly around bearings, causing brush motors to overheat and reducing suction efficiency by up to 40%.

📅 When to Replace Components

While the manufacturer provides generic lifespans, our longitudinal owner telemetry reveals when components realistically need attention based on your usage.

  • HEPA Dust Filter: Wash monthly in cold water and air dry for 24 hours. Replace every 6 months to maintain motor suction power.
  • Side Brushes: Swap out every 4-6 months if the bristles become permanently bent or frayed.

Optimizing Key Features

Maximize efficiency and lifetime durability by using these owner-verified settings:

  • Eco Suction: Use Eco mode on hard floors to triple run-time. Max/Boost mode should only be used briefly on thick area carpets.
